Common Pitfalls in Betting and How to Avoid Them
Even the most experienced bettors can stumble over familiar traps. One of the most common mistakes is chasing losses — increasing bets to recoup previous setbacks. This rarely ends well and often leads to spiraling losses. Another is ignoring bankroll management. Allocating a fixed percentage of your funds for each bet helps preserve your capital and reduce emotional decision-making.
Here are a few practical tips to keep your footing:
- Set clear limits for each betting session to avoid overspending;
- Focus on markets you understand rather than chasing every new opportunity;
- Keep a detailed record of your bets to analyze patterns and improve strategy;
- Stay informed about regulatory changes that might affect payment methods or market access, such as BankID verification in some regions;
- Take breaks when emotions run high to maintain rational thinking.

The Role of Payment Methods and Security in Betting
One aspect often overlooked until it’s too late is how payment options and security measures influence the betting experience. The rise of instant payment services like Vipps and secure identity verification protocols such as BankID have streamlined deposits and withdrawals, reducing waiting times significantly.
But with convenience comes the responsibility to stay alert to potential fraud and scams. Ensuring that the platform you use employs SSL encryption and is regulated by trusted authorities is crucial. These factors provide an additional layer of safety, helping to protect your funds and personal information.
